How to Get from Krakow to Auschwitz by Bus

Travelling from Krakow to Auschwitz by bus is one of the most convenient options for visitors travelling independently. Direct bus services from Krakow can take you close to the Auschwitz-Birkenau Memorial, but it is important to check the route, timetable and your Museum entry time before travelling.

Quick answer: Krakow to Auschwitz by bus

  • Starting point: Krakow
  • Destination: Auschwitz-Birkenau Memorial and Museum
  • Travel time: usually around 1.5 hours, depending on traffic and the service
  • Main advantage: some buses arrive directly at the Museum

There are bus and minibus services connecting Krakow with Oświęcim, and the Auschwitz Memorial states that Lajkonik buses from Krakow arrive directly at the Museum car park. This makes the bus particularly convenient for visitors who want to travel independently without having to transfer from Oświęcim railway station.


Where does the bus from Krakow to Auschwitz leave?

Departure locations depend on the operator and current timetable. The main bus station in Krakow (MDA) is located at 18 Bosacka Street.

Does the bus go directly to Auschwitz Museum?

Some bus services from Krakow serve the area directly around the Memorial. The Auschwitz Memorial specifically states that Lajkonik buses from Krakow arrive at the Museum car park. Other buses and minibuses may stop near the Museum, so check the destination and stopping point when booking or planning your journey.


How long does the bus from Krakow to Auschwitz take?

The journey time depends on the service, traffic and the departure point in Krakow. Allow approximately 1.5 hours for the journey, but leave additional time for traffic, especially during busy periods.

If you have a fixed Museum entry time, it is better to arrive early than to plan your journey around the minimum possible travel time.

Where do you get off the bus at Auschwitz? (Auschwitz Museum or Oświęcim?)

This distinction is important. The correct stopping point depends on the bus service.

A bus going directly to the Auschwitz Museum is usually the more convenient option because you do not need an additional connection from Oświęcim bus station or the town centre.

If the bus terminates in Oświęcim, check how you will continue to the Museum before travelling.

The Museum entrance and Visitor Services Center are at 55 Więźniów Oświęcimia Street. The visit starts at the former Auschwitz I site.


Bus vs Train from Krakow to Auschwitz

BusTrain
Best forIndependent visitorsIndependent visitors
DestinationSome services reach the Museum area directlyOświęcim railway station
TransfersCan be directRequires getting from the station to the Museum
FlexibilityDepends on timetableDepends on timetable

If you want the simplest public transport option, a direct bus service can be more convenient. The train is another option, but the Oświęcim railway station is approximately 1,500 metres from the Museum.

How to plan your bus journey around your Museum entry time

Your bus journey should be planned around your reserved Museum entry time, not the other way around. Allow extra time for traffic, finding the correct stop and walking from the bus stop to the Visitor Services Center. The Museum recommends arriving at least 30 minutes before the start of a tour because of security procedures.
